London W11 1 bed apartment for sale

>

London W11 1 bed apartment for sale

London W11
£900,000

Price History

Initial price £1,000,000
02/05/25 £900,000
Price Change -10.00%

Description

This one-bedroom apartment is presented immaculately and boasts excellent living space, conveniently located just a short walk from the Central line at Holland Park. The property features high ceilings and a spacious open-plan kitchen and reception room with wooden floors, as well as a well-proportioned double bedroom and modern bathroom. The apartment is situated on Holland Park Avenue, which offers a range of fantastic cafes, bars, and delis, and is just a short stroll from the beautiful open space of Holland Park itself.